GameStop has released its Black Friday 2025 ad, promising big savings on video games throughout the week. Different deals are slated to go live from now through December 1st, but the first set of "early Black Friday" discounts is already live!
This initial early Black Friday sale appears to be focused more on the actual video games themselves, with select titles available for $30 or less. From sports titles like NBA 2K26 to RPGs like Final Fantasy VII Rebirth, there looks to be something for everyone. Take a look at GameStop's early Black Friday 2025 deals below!

While games appear to be the primary focus of this early Black Friday sale, GameStop is also offering 10% off all pre-owned headsets and controllers as well as $25 savings on pre-owned PS4 or Xbox One consoles.
Looking ahead, GameStop will continue to roll out Black Friday deals throughout the coming days and weeks. The ad guide mentions the upcoming Nintendo publisher sale, which will see some Switch games available for as low as $40 (Princess Peach: Showtime!, The Legend of Zelda: Echoes of Wisdom, Luigi's Mansion 3, and more), with others as cheap as $30 (Super Mario Odyssey, Super Mario RPG, Splatoon 3, and more). Other Nintendo savings include $10 off select amiibo figures and we will probably see the Switch 2 + Mario Kart World bundle.
Beginning November 23, you can save up to 50% off Electronic Arts' sports titles, including NHL 26, EA Sports FC 26, Madden NFL 26, and College Football 26. This doesn't necessarily mean all of these games will be available at half price, but we can expect some discount.
There's also going to be a PlayStation 5 Console Bundle with NBA 2K26 for $449.99, as well as the DualSense Edge Wireless Controller for $169.99. The regular DualSense Wireless Controller will cost $54.99 to $59.99, depending on the color. The previously announced PlayStation 5 Console Fortnite Flowering Chaos Bundle is also mentioned. Specific PS5 exclusives like Marvel's Spider-Man 2, The Last of Us Part 1, The Last of Us Part 2, Helldivers II, and God of War Ragnarok will be available for $30.
